VANITY ETH ADDRESS SECRETS

vanity eth address Secrets

vanity eth address Secrets

Blog Article

When the digital earth has a lot of advantages, In addition it has its very own list of troubles, specifically concerning stability. A vanity address’s uniqueness can work as a protecting barrier. Its unique pattern can discourage malicious actors from trying to impersonate or replace the address, therefore defending transactions.

The way that s is selected also matters immensely regarding its cryptographic protection. To paraphrase, It isn't recommended to pick this top secret exponent yourself or come up with any kind of intelligent method as you may for any password (aka brain wallet) as a great number of these kinds of procedures happen to be applied for many years to crack techniques working with several algorithms and Laptop or computer software, which include Those people utilized to crack passwords. For that reason, the secret exponent needs to be generated utilizing a cryptographically-secure pseudo-random number generator (CSPRNG) such as the WorldWideWeb Consortium (W3C) Cryptography API (disclosure: I'm among 12 contributors to that spec on Github), so that there's considerably less likely an opportunity that an attacker could forecast that price, given that the random bits which make up that number are sourced from several destinations from your regional unit, and from processes that do not transmit that entropy details on line (assuming the program that you are applying is Protected along with a Harmless CSPRNG). Illustration Python code:

Ethereum addresses are hashes of the general public crucial. So to generate just one you have to generate a private crucial initially (see: What is the method of calculate an Ethereum address from the 256 little bit private key?)

Investigate the State-of-the-art capabilities of Ethereum addresses in decentralized programs (copyright) as well as their impressive integration with clever contracts.

To boost the security and privacy of your Ethereum transactions, it is crucial to evaluate the implications of privacy considerations and anonymity in controlling your Ethereum addresses.

The state trie is usually a Merkle tree, which is a sort of information structure that is rather productive for storing and retrieving information. The point out trie is arranged by address, with each address obtaining its own branch in the tree.

Come check with queries, join with folks around the world and lead to the web site. You'll get appropriate useful experience and be guided for the duration of the procedure!

Agreement addresses are deterministic, this means which the identical agreement deployed with the same account Using the identical nonce will constantly end in a similar address.

However, deal accounts can execute steps explicitly permitted with the code. The behavior of a contract account is described from the clever deal code, and it may possibly only execute features and steps that were programmed into it.

Addresses are saved while in the EVM’s state trie. The point out trie is a knowledge framework that outlets the entire condition information on the Ethereum blockchain. This incorporates the balances of Visit Site all accounts, the code of all contracts, and the data of all storage variables.

Be cautious utilizing the created-in random number library for Python. It’s not intended to be cryptographically protected. We recommend familiarizing yourself with cryptographically secure randomness If you're new to the topic.

They serve as a electronic representation of the participant or entity throughout the Ethereum ecosystem. Each Ethereum address is made up of a string of alphanumeric figures and usually commences with �?x�?to indicate its hexadecimal structure.

Protection: The checksum element also provides an additional layer of safety to Ethereum addresses. If an attacker had been to try to produce a pretend address, the checksum wouldn't match, plus the transaction would fall short. This aids safeguard customers from fraud and theft.

q9fq9f 33k4747 gold badges157157 silver badges396396 bronze badges Include a remark  

Report this page